What L-Carnitine Actually Does

L-Carnitine is an amino acid derivative produced naturally in the body from lysine and methionine. It plays a specific and well-defined metabolic role: it transports long-chain fatty acids across the mitochondrial membrane so they can be oxidised for energy. Without adequate carnitine, fatty acids cannot enter the mitochondria efficiently, and fat oxidation is impaired.

Understanding what L-Carnitine does in the body puts its weight-loss role in the correct perspective. L-Carnitine does not burn fat on its own. It facilitates the process by which your body accesses fat as a fuel source during aerobic exercise. The distinction matters: a supplement that supports fat oxidation during activity produces a different result from one that simply elevates your resting metabolic rate.

This mechanism means L-Carnitine is most effective when you are actually exercising, specifically during steady-state or moderate-intensity cardiovascular training where fat is the primary fuel source. It is a supportive compound rather than an aggressive one, which is precisely why it suits a broader range of people and produces fewer side effects than stimulant-based products.

Common forms available in Pakistan include L-Carnitine L-Tartrate, which is the most research-backed form for exercise performance; Acetyl-L-Carnitine, which crosses the blood-brain barrier and supports cognitive function alongside fat metabolism; and liquid L-Carnitine formulas which absorb slightly faster but require correct storage to maintain potency.

What Fat Burners Actually Do

Fat burner supplements are multi-ingredient formulas designed to work through several mechanisms simultaneously. Unlike L-Carnitine which has a single, clearly defined role, fat burners combine compounds that elevate thermogenesis, suppress appetite, increase energy expenditure, and enhance focus during a caloric deficit.

The primary driver in most fat burners is caffeine. Caffeine and metabolism are closely linked: caffeine elevates the metabolic rate by stimulating the central nervous system, increasing catecholamine release, and promoting lipolysis, the breakdown of stored fat into free fatty acids available for oxidation. At moderate doses, caffeine is one of the most well-supported ergogenic and fat-loss aids in sports nutrition research.

Beyond caffeine, most fat burners include green tea extract standardised for EGCG, a catechin that inhibits the enzyme responsible for breaking down norepinephrine, extending the duration of fat-burning signals in the body. Other common ingredients include capsaicin or cayenne pepper extract for thermogenesis, L-theanine to smooth caffeine’s jitteriness, chromium picolinate for blood sugar regulation, and yohimbine in some formulas for enhanced fat mobilisation from stubborn areas.

The combined effect of these ingredients is a more aggressive and systemic push toward fat loss than L-Carnitine alone can produce. The tradeoff is that this aggression comes with more potential for side effects: elevated heart rate, anxiety, disrupted sleep, crashes, and dependency if used without appropriate cycling.

The Key Differences Side by Side

The most important distinctions between L-Carnitine and fat burners for Pakistani buyers can be summarised across five dimensions.

Mechanism L-Carnitine works by enabling the body to use fat as fuel more efficiently during exercise. Fat burners work by accelerating metabolism, suppressing appetite, and increasing thermogenesis at rest and during activity.

Stimulant content L-Carnitine is stimulant-free. It contains no caffeine and produces no central nervous system activation. Fat burners are almost universally stimulant-based and can contain anywhere from 100mg to over 300mg of caffeine per serving, sometimes more when combined compounds are considered.

Dependence on exercise L-Carnitine requires exercise to produce its fat-loss effect, because without active fat oxidation there is no substrate for it to transport. Fat burners have a meaningful effect at rest through their thermogenic and appetite-suppressing properties, though they work significantly better alongside exercise. Fat burners without exercise can produce some effect from the metabolic elevation alone, but the results without training are modest and unsustainable.

Side effect profile L-Carnitine at standard doses produces essentially no side effects in healthy adults. Fat burners carry a real risk of jitteriness, elevated heart rate, insomnia if taken too late in the day, and gastric discomfort, particularly at higher caffeine doses or in stimulant-naive users.

Tolerance and cycling L-Carnitine does not require cycling. It can be used daily on an ongoing basis without tolerance concerns. Fat burners require periodic cycling off, typically one to two weeks off for every six to eight weeks of use, to prevent stimulant tolerance from degrading their effectiveness and to allow the adrenal system to recover.

How Diet Shapes What Either Product Can Deliver

Both L-Carnitine and fat burners operate within the constraints of your diet. Neither product creates a caloric deficit on its own, and neither compensates for a diet that exceeds your maintenance calories. How diet affects fat burner results is one of the most frequently misunderstood aspects of the supplement category.

The appetite suppression from fat burners can make it easier to maintain a caloric deficit by reducing hunger signals, which is a genuine and meaningful benefit for people who struggle with hunger during a cut. L-Carnitine provides no appetite suppression but supports the quality of the fat-burning signal during training sessions when a caloric deficit is already present.

For Pakistani gym goers and active professionals, the dietary baseline that makes either product effective is the same: a modest caloric deficit of 300 to 500 calories per day below maintenance, adequate protein intake to preserve muscle mass during fat loss, and consistent training. Both products accelerate results within that framework. Neither of them creates those results without it.

When to Take Each One for Maximum Effect

Timing both products correctly is as important as choosing between them. When to take weight-loss supplements varies by mechanism, and getting this wrong reduces effectiveness significantly.

L-Carnitine is most effective when taken 30 to 60 minutes before cardiovascular exercise. This timing ensures peak plasma carnitine levels coincide with the period of active fat oxidation during training. For those who train in a fasted state, taking L-Carnitine before a session of fasted cardio is a particularly well-matched approach, as the body is already primed to access fat for fuel and L-Carnitine’s transport role becomes more directly relevant.

Fat burners should be taken 30 to 45 minutes before training on workout days or in the morning on non-training days. They should never be taken within six hours of bedtime due to caffeine’s half-life of five to seven hours. Taking a fat burner too late in the day consistently disrupts sleep quality, which suppresses testosterone, elevates cortisol, and impairs recovery, all of which work against fat loss.

Both products should be taken with water. Fat burners in particular are more gastric-friendly when taken with a small amount of food to buffer the stimulant load.

What to Expect in the First Month

Setting realistic expectations before you start prevents the frustration that causes most people to abandon their protocol prematurely. What to expect in the first 30 days with any fat-loss supplement is modest but measurable progress rather than dramatic transformation.

With L-Carnitine used consistently before exercise, most users notice improved endurance during cardio sessions within two to three weeks, reduced fatigue during longer training sessions, and modest improvements in body composition over four to six weeks when combined with a caloric deficit. The effect is gradual and cumulative.

With a fat burner used correctly, the immediate effects are more noticeable: increased energy and focus within the first session, reduced appetite throughout the day, and greater training intensity from the stimulant load. Body composition changes are visible by week two to four in users who are disciplined with diet and training. The risk of tolerance building, however, means the acute effects begin to diminish by weeks six to eight unless the user cycles off.

Which One Is Right for You

The answer depends on your current fitness level, your tolerance for stimulants, your health status, and your specific goal within the broader weight-loss objective.

L-Carnitine is the better choice if you are new to fat-loss supplementation, are sensitive to caffeine or have a history of anxiety or heart palpitations, train primarily through cardio or low-to-moderate intensity exercise, are female and concerned about the side effects of high-stimulant products, train in the evening and cannot risk sleep disruption, or want a product you can use long-term without cycling.

A fat burner is the better choice if you have already been using L-Carnitine or similar supplements and want to step up the metabolic impact, you are in an advanced cutting phase where every lever matters, you train early in the day and can clear the caffeine before sleep, you do not have underlying cardiovascular conditions, and you have an established caffeine tolerance that allows you to handle higher-stimulant formulas without adverse effects.

Can You Stack L-Carnitine With a Fat Burner

Yes, and this is a commonly used approach among experienced gym goers in Pakistan. L-Carnitine’s stimulant-free profile means it can be added to a fat burner protocol without compounding the stimulant load. The combination addresses more pathways simultaneously: the fat burner handles thermogenesis, appetite, and energy; L-Carnitine handles the mitochondrial transport of the liberated fatty acids.

If stacking both, take L-Carnitine alongside the fat burner 30 to 45 minutes before training. Do not increase the fat burner dose to compensate for any reduced effect over time. Cycle the fat burner component off as scheduled and continue L-Carnitine through the off-cycle period to maintain the transport mechanism without the stimulant load.

Always start with the fat burner alone for two weeks before adding L-Carnitine to assess your individual tolerance before introducing a second variable.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is L-Carnitine safe for daily use in Pakistan’s heat?

Yes. L-Carnitine is stimulant-free and does not elevate heart rate or body temperature, making it safer to use in Pakistan’s warmer months than stimulant-based fat burners. Stay well hydrated and follow standard heat management practices during summer training regardless of which supplement you use.

Can women in Pakistan safely use fat burners?

Women can use fat burners safely with appropriate precautions. Choose formulas with moderate caffeine levels, around 150 to 200mg per serving, rather than high-stimulant products at 300mg or above. Avoid use during pregnancy or if breastfeeding. Women who are sensitive to caffeine should start with L-Carnitine only before considering a stimulant-based product.

How long should I use L-Carnitine before expecting visible results?

Four to six weeks of consistent daily use before cardio training is the realistic timeline for measurable body composition changes, assuming diet and training are appropriately structured. L-Carnitine is not an acute product and its benefits accumulate with consistent use rather than appearing immediately.

Do I need to cycle L-Carnitine?

No. L-Carnitine does not cause tolerance and does not require cycling. It can be used continuously as part of a long-term fat-loss or fitness maintenance protocol without diminishing returns.

What is the best starting point for a beginner in Pakistan who wants to lose weight with supplements?

Start with diet and training as the foundation before adding any supplement. Once those are consistent, L-Carnitine is the most appropriate first supplement addition for fat loss, given its clean safety profile and clear mechanism.
